The firing pins on my 12ga are not rebounding. They drag against the cartridge primer after firing and breaking open the action. Needless to say it's very difficult open due to the resistance. Any ideas as to what the possible causes are? Appreciate the help.

I HAVE A SIMILAR ISSUE WITH AN OLD L.C. SMITH. THE PROBLEM WITH THE FIRING PINS WERE THE LEADING EDGES THAT WERE NOT COMPLETELY ROUNDED AND WOULD INDEED HANG IN THE FIRED PRIMERS. UPON DISASSEMBLY, IT WAS DETERMINED THAT THE FIRING PINS HAD BEEN FILED AND NOT ROUNDED PROPERLY. THIS MAY BE YOUR PROBLEM. TIME FOR A VISIT TO A GOOD DOUBLE GUNSMITH.

My 1894 vintage L.C. Smith is a beast to open with anything other than Remington Primers. My try switching primer or ammo brands.
